BACKGROUND TO BUCKLING

The book reviews analytical methods for studying the stability of struts, frameworks, plates, girders, shells and arches. Results are presented linked with the most recent design codes of practice in the UK, USA and Europe. A coherent account of buckling problems is presented starting from basic principles and continuing with methods of analysis and design techniques. The subject is discussed under the following headings: principles; struts; frameworks; plates and girders; torsional and local buckling; lateral buckling of beams; and shells and arches. (TRRL)
